| Glen Spey 21 Year Old (Special Release 2010) | Port Charlotte 9 Year Old 2011 (Master of Malt) | |
|---|---|---|
| Distillery | Glen Spey | Bruichladdich |
| Region | Speyside | Islay |
| Country | Scotland | Scotland |
| Type | Single Malt | Single Malt |
| ABV | 50.4% | 50% |
| Age | 21 yr | 9 yr |
| Price | £133.99 | £124.95 |
